Lines Matching refs:creds
180 "in received creds", ""));
202 "in received creds", ""));
211 "in received creds", ""));
246 /* Convert to NULL terminated list of creds */
260 krb5_creds *creds;
262 creds = calloc(1, sizeof(*creds));
263 if(creds == NULL) {
270 ASN1_MALLOC_ENCODE(Ticket, creds->ticket.data, creds->ticket.length,
273 free(creds);
276 if(creds->ticket.length != len)
278 copy_EncryptionKey (&kci->key, &creds->session);
281 &creds->client,
285 creds->flags.b = *kci->flags;
287 creds->times.authtime = *kci->authtime;
289 creds->times.starttime = *kci->starttime;
291 creds->times.endtime = *kci->endtime;
293 creds->times.renew_till = *kci->renew_till;
296 &creds->server,
302 &creds->addresses);
304 (*ret_creds)[i] = creds;
333 krb5_creds **creds;
336 ret = krb5_rd_cred(context, auth_context, in_data, &creds, NULL);
340 /* Store the creds in the ccache */
342 for(i = 0; creds && creds[i]; i++) {
343 krb5_cc_store_cred(context, ccache, creds[i]);
344 krb5_free_creds(context, creds[i]);
346 free(creds);